The New Era of Food Safety Practices at Events
As major events like the Feria Nacional de la Huasteca Potosina continue to attract thousands of visitors, the focus on sustainable food safety has become more critical. Recently, in Ciudad Valles, SLP, grocers and vendors participated in essential training sessions aimed at improving food hygiene and safety standards.
What’s Changing in Food Hygiene Training?
Recent workshops, led by the Comisión Estatal de Protección contra Riesgos Sanitarios (Coepris), highlighted the need for rigorous food hygiene practices. These measures help ensure that all food consumed during festivals meets safety standards, thus protecting consumer health. Talks revolved around correct handwashing techniques, vegetable disinfection, and proper food preservation. Additionally, there were discussions on staff attire and restricted areas for smoking and alcohol sales to minors.

Global Examples Setting the Trend
Globally, countries like Japan and Sweden are setting benchmarks with their stringent food safety protocols. Japan, known for its vast food festivals, adopts technology like RFID tags to maintain a log of food temperatures from preparation to presentation. Sweden, on the other hand, focuses on public awareness campaigns to ensure compliance among food handlers.
